Galaxy Z Fold 2 One UI 3.0 Beta Suspended due to Serious Bugs

Samsung has today released & then suspended Android 11-based One UI 3.0 Beta update for the Galaxy Z Fold 2. Now, as per the initial users who installed the beta version on their foldable phone has found a serious issue. The major bugs came with a firmware is not letting any users enter the home screen. The bugs is not taking any password, fingerprint or other form of unlocking method. It is not the problem with one or two users, but almost all the users have complained it on the official Samsung Member app.

Many users on the Samsung community have shared the posts and the images regarding the issue. Previously, Samsung had postponed One UI 3.0 Beta program for Galaxy S10, Z Flip & Fold 2 because it found many major issues with the Note 10 Beta version. Later this week, Samsung confirmed to fix all those problems and released second beta for Note 10 series and the first beta for Galaxy Z Flip. Now, again the new bug found in the code has forced the company to postpone the beta firmware for Galaxy Z Fold 2.
